OPINION
THOMPSON, Chief Justice.
Blosser commenced this action against Wilcox to compel specific performance of a written agreement to sell real property. The district court ruled that the agreement was too uncertain to allow specific enforcement and denied Blosser that relief. He has appealed. We have concluded that the finding on this point was clearly erroneous and, therefore, do not reach other appellate issues. The case must be reversed for further...
